"use strict"; class Filters { constructor(player, options = {}) { this.player = player; this.volume = options.volume ?? 1; this.equalizer = options.equalizer ?? []; this.karaoke = options.karaoke ?? null; this.timescale = options.timescale ?? null; this.tremolo = options.tremolo ?? null; this.vibrato = options.vibrato ?? null; this.rotation = options.rotation ?? null; this.distortion = options.distortion ?? null; this.channelMix = options.channelMix ?? null; this.lowPass = options.lowPass ?? null; this.bassboost = options.bassboost ?? null; this.slowmode = options.slowmode ?? null; this.nightcore = options.nightcore ?? null; this.vaporwave = options.vaporwave ?? null; this._8d = options._8d ?? null; } setEqualizer(bands) { this.equalizer = bands; return this.updateFilters(); } setKaraoke(enabled, options = {}) { this.karaoke = enabled ? { level: options.level ?? 1.0, monoLevel: options.monoLevel ?? 1.0, filterBand: options.filterBand ?? 220.0, filterWidth: options.filterWidth ?? 100.0 } : null; return this.updateFilters(); } setTimescale(enabled, options = {}) { this.timescale = enabled ? { speed: options.speed ?? 1.0, pitch: options.pitch ?? 1.0, rate: options.rate ?? 1.0 } : null; return this.updateFilters(); } setTremolo(enabled, options = {}) { this.tremolo = enabled ? { frequency: options.frequency ?? 2.0, depth: options.depth ?? 0.5 } : null; return this.updateFilters(); } setVibrato(enabled, options = {}) { this.vibrato = enabled ? { frequency: options.frequency ?? 2.0, depth: options.depth ?? 0.5 } : null; return this.updateFilters(); } setRotation(enabled, options = {}) { this.rotation = enabled ? { rotationHz: options.rotationHz ?? 0.0 } : null; return this.updateFilters(); } setDistortion(enabled, options = {}) { this.distortion = enabled ? { sinOffset: options.sinOffset ?? 0.0, sinScale: options.sinScale ?? 1.0, cosOffset: options.cosOffset ?? 0.0, cosScale: options.cosScale ?? 1.0, tanOffset: options.tanOffset ?? 0.0, tanScale: options.tanScale ?? 1.0, offset: options.offset ?? 0.0, scale: options.scale ?? 1.0 } : null; return this.updateFilters(); } setChannelMix(enabled, options = {}) { this.channelMix = enabled ? { leftToLeft: options.leftToLeft ?? 1.0, leftToRight: options.leftToRight ?? 0.0, rightToLeft: options.rightToLeft ?? 0.0, rightToRight: options.rightToRight ?? 1.0 } : null; return this.updateFilters(); } setLowPass(enabled, options = {}) { this.lowPass = enabled ? { smoothing: options.smoothing ?? 20.0 } : null; return this.updateFilters(); } setBassboost(enabled, options = {}) { if (enabled) { const value = options.value ?? 5; if (value < 0 || value > 5) throw new Error("Bassboost value must be between 0 and 5"); this.bassboost = value; const num = (value - 1) * (1.25 / 9) - 0.25; return this.setEqualizer(Array(13).fill(0).map((_, i) => ({ band: i, gain: num }))); } this.bassboost = null; return this.setEqualizer([]); } setSlowmode(enabled, options = {}) { this.slowmode = enabled; return this.setTimescale(enabled, { rate: enabled ? options.rate ?? 0.8 : 1.0 }); } setNightcore(enabled, options = {}) { this.nightcore = enabled; if (enabled) { return this.setTimescale(true, { rate: options.rate ?? 1.5 }); } return this.setTimescale(false); } setVaporwave(enabled, options = {}) { this.vaporwave = enabled; if (enabled) { return this.setTimescale(true, { pitch: options.pitch ?? 0.5 }); } return this.setTimescale(false); } set8D(enabled, options = {}) { this._8d = enabled; return this.setRotation(enabled, { rotationHz: enabled ? options.rotationHz ?? 0.2 : 0.0 }); } async clearFilters() { Object.assign(this, new Filters(this.player)); await this.updateFilters(); return this; } async updateFilters() { const filterData = { volume: this.volume, equalizer: this.equalizer, karaoke: this.karaoke, timescale: this.timescale, tremolo: this.tremolo, vibrato: this.vibrato, rotation: this.rotation, distortion: this.distortion, channelMix: this.channelMix, lowPass: this.lowPass }; await this.player.nodes.rest.updatePlayer({ guildId: this.player.guildId, data: { filters: filterData } }); return this; } } module.exports = Filters
